Examination exposed that conolidine and cannabidiol substantially blocked Cav2.2 channels. Within the peripheral and central anxious program, Cav2.2 channels can be found predominantly at presynaptic terminals32 and Participate in necessary roles in suffering notion by modulating depolarization-induced calcium entry into neurons33,34. Compounds that affect presynaptic Cav2.two channel activity or the efficacy of calcium-dependent synaptic vesicle fusion are potential modulators of discomfort signalling.

Community exercise profiles evoked by conolidine and cannabidiol closely matched that of ω-conotoxin CVIE, a powerful and selective Cav2.two calcium channel blocker with proposed antinociceptive motion suggesting they as well would block this channel. To validate this, Cav2.two channels were heterologously expressed, recorded with total-cell patch clamp and conolidine/cannabidiol was used. Remarkably, conolidine and cannabidiol both of those inhibited Cav2.two, giving a glimpse in the MOA which could underlie their antinociceptive action. These facts spotlight the utility of cultured neuronal community-dependent workflows to proficiently identify MOA of medicines inside of a remarkably scalable assay.

Administration of Long-term soreness continues to symbolize a region of terrific unmet biomedical want. Though opioid analgesics are generally embraced given that the mainstay of pharmaceutical interventions Within this region, they suffer from significant liabilities that come with addiction and tolerance, and depression of respiration, nausea and Serious constipation. Because of their suboptimal therapeutic profile, the try to find non-opioid analgesics to interchange these very well-established therapeutics is a crucial pursuit. Conolidine is a scarce C5-nor stemmadenine all-natural product not too long ago isolated within the stem bark of Tabernaemontana divaricata (a tropical flowering plant used in traditional Chinese, Ayurvedic and Thai medicine).

Within a recent examine, we claimed the identification and also the characterization of a new atypical opioid receptor with unique detrimental regulatory Attributes in the direction of opioid peptides.one Our benefits confirmed that ACKR3/CXCR7, hitherto known as an atypical scavenger receptor for chemokines CXCL12 and CXCL11, is also a broad-spectrum scavenger for opioid peptides on the enkephalin, dynorphin, and nociceptin family members, regulating their availability for classical opioid receptors.

The atypical chemokine receptor ACKR3 has a short while ago been described to work as an opioid scavenger with exclusive damaging regulatory Houses toward distinct family members of opioid peptides.

Even though the opiate receptor relies on G protein coupling for signal transduction, this receptor was identified to employ arrestin activation for internalization on the receptor. In any other case, the receptor promoted no other signaling cascades (59) Modifications of conolidine have resulted in variable enhancement in binding efficacy. This binding eventually enhanced endogenous opioid peptide concentrations, expanding binding to opiate receptors as well as the connected ache relief.

This receptor also binds to opioid peptides, but as an alternative to leading to suffering aid, it traps the peptides and helps prevent them from binding to any of the basic receptors, thus possibly protecting against agony modulation.

Importantly, these receptors were found to are activated by a variety of endogenous opioids at a focus similar to that noticed for activation and signaling of classical opiate receptors. Consequently, these receptors had been discovered to obtain scavenging action, binding to and lowering endogenous levels of opiates available for binding to opiate receptors (fifty nine). This scavenging exercise was uncovered to offer guarantee as being a negative regulator of opiate purpose and as a substitute fashion of Regulate towards the classical opiate signaling pathway.
